Paver Driveway Construction in Denver County, CO

Paver driveway construction involves installing durable and visually appealing paved surfaces that serve as functional driveways for residential properties. This service covers a variety of projects, including new driveway installations, driveway replacements, and expansions to accommodate additional vehicles or improve curb appeal. Property owners often want to understand the different types of pavers available, such as concrete, brick, or stone, and how each can complement the architectural style of their home. Additionally, considerations like driveway size, pattern options, and the durability of materials are common questions before beginning a project.

Homeowners typically seek paver driveway services to enhance the overall look of their property while ensuring long-lasting performance. Before requesting construction, it’s helpful to consider factors such as the intended use of the driveway, local climate conditions, and maintenance requirements. Clear understanding of the project scope, including site preparation and drainage considerations, can also influence the final outcome. Proper planning ensures the driveway not only improves curb appeal but also provides a reliable surface for years to come.

FAQ

Paver Driveway Construction Questions

What types of driveways can be constructed with pavers? Paver driveways can include traditional patterns, herringbone, and custom designs using various materials like concrete, brick, or natural stone.

Are paver driveways suitable for all weather conditions? Yes, paver driveways are durable and can withstand temperature changes, snow, and rain when properly installed and maintained.

How long does a paver driveway typically last? With proper installation and upkeep, paver driveways can last several decades, making them a long-lasting option for property owners.

What should property owners consider before installing a paver driveway? It's important to consider the existing landscape, drainage, and the type of pavers that best match the property's style and usage needs.
